Olive Rosemary Loaf

1 C Water
3/4 C olives, pitted and chopped (I use black olives)
1 tsp salt
1 tbsp sugar (I use honey)
2 tbsp olive oil
3 1/4 C flour (recipe says all purpose, but I use half whole wheat and half all-purpose)
1/4 C snipped fresh rosemary (you can sub in 1 tbsp of dried rosemary)
1 1/4 teaspoon bread machine yeast

Use the french cycle :)
